Selecting the printer driver 4 If the printer is fitted with an optional network card, select it from the Chooser as described below. Note: 4 If the printer is connected to your computer via a USB port, see the 4 previous section entitled "Setting for a USB Connection" on page 205 for information on how to select the printer. 4 1. In the Apple menu, select Chooser. The Chooser dialog box appears. 2. Make sure that AppleTalk is active. 4 3. Click the EPL-6200 icon to select it. The name of your printer appears in the Select a Printer Port box. 4 4. Click on the name of your printer to select it. Note: 4 If your computer is connected to more than one AppleTalk zone, click the AppleTalk zone your printer is connected to in the AppleTalk Zones list. 4 5. Close the Chooser. 4 Printer driver settings To control your printer and change its settings, use the printer 4 driver. The printer driver allows you to easily make all the print 4 settings, including paper source, paper size, and orientation. To access the driver menus, see below. 4 To access the printer driver from Mac OS 8.6 to 9.x, Choose Chooser from the Apple menu. Then click the EPL-6200 icon and click Setup.
